summ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Patrick McHardy <kaber@trash.net>2007-01-30 21:36:09 -0800
committerDavid S. Miller <davem@davemloft.net>2007-01-30 21:36:09 -0800
commit2e5530236645a042e1481aa19879b819c3e8f5c9 (patch)
treeee10fb2df3efb00dcdd8204dee1f86a7caf88651
parente533ca16f31f9e5abfaf5d8c7dbe7095f01474b6 (diff)
downloadlinux-3.10-2e5530236645a042e1481aa19879b819c3e8f5c9.tar.gz
linux-3.10-2e5530236645a042e1481aa19879b819c3e8f5c9.tar.bz2
linux-3.10-2e5530236645a042e1481aa19879b819c3e8f5c9.zip
[NETFILTER]: xt_hashlimit: fix ip6tables dependency
IP6_NF_IPTABLES=m, CONFIG_NETFILTER_XT_MATCH_HASHLIMIT=y results in a linker error since ipv6_find_hdr is defined in ip6_tables.c. Fix similar to Adrian Bunk's H.323 conntrack patch: selecting ip6_tables to be build as module requires hashlimit to be built as module as well. Signed-off-by: Patrick McHardy <kaber@trash.net> Signed-off-by: David S. Miller <davem@davemloft.net>
-rw-r--r--net/netfilter/Kconfig2
1 files changed, 1 insertions, 1 deletions
diff --git a/net/netfilter/Kconfig b/net/netfilter/Kconfig
index cd10e44db01..2a2bcb303bf 100644
--- a/net/netfilter/Kconfig
+++ b/net/netfilter/Kconfig
@@ -628,7 +628,7 @@ config NETFILTER_XT_MATCH_TCPMSS
config NETFILTER_XT_MATCH_HASHLIMIT
tristate '"hashlimit" match support'
- depends on NETFILTER_XTABLES
+ depends on NETFILTER_XTABLES && (IP6_NF_IPTABLES || IP6_NF_IPTABLES=n)
help
This option adds a `hashlimit' match.